Bhubaneswar, Aug 5: Season’s first rainwater reserve has been released by the Hirakud dam today, as the water level in the dam had increased due to heavy rains in the upper catchment of Mahanadi.

The excess water had been released through number 7 sluice gate and 10 sluice gates would be opened between 10 am to 12:30 pm today to release the excess water.

As planned earlier, standard operating procedure has been followed by the authority regarding the release of water from the dam.

Alert notification has been sent to the administrations of 12 districts- Sambalpur, Bargarh, Sonepur, Phulbani, Khurda, Jagatsinghpur, Puri, Angul, Boudh, Nayagarh and Cuttack.

Today’s released flood water would not create a threat of flood, informed, PK Jena, Water Resources Secretary. However, keeping in mind the possibility of rise in water level, people have been advised to be aware and not let their cattle go close to the river.
